What companies run services between Minot, ND, USA and Hartford, CT, USA?

Delta and United Airlines fly from Minot International Airport (MOT) to Bradley International Airport (BDL) 5 times a day. Alternatively, you can take a train from Minot Station to Hartford Amtrak Station via Chicago Union Station and Springfield in around 39h 43m.
